README.md

AV Loader

Компактный менеджер загрузки медиа-контента из открытых источников. Предназначен для последующего сохранения автором опубликованного им видеострима или аудиопотока, транслированных напрямую в сервис. Приложение представляет собой GUI для библиотеки yt-dlp. Пакет включает в себя ffmpeg-кодек, не требующий отдельной установки. AV Loader позволяет сохранять как одиночные видео/аудио-файлы, так и плейлисты.

Обращаем ваше внимание, что программа не рекомендована для действий, нарушающих авторское право и смежные права и должна использоваться, как и любая технология, в соответствии с действующим законодательством.


Внимание

Приложение написано на Python и собрано при помощи пакета PyInstaller.
Это традиционно вызывает ложноположительную реакцию антивирусов.

Варианты решения

  1. Отключите мониторинг, после установки добавьте папку с программой в исключения;
  2. Соберите приложение из исходников самостоятельно, после проверки вашим антивирусом;
  3. Установите Python не ниже 3.10, зависимости и запускайте приложение из консоли;

Установка и настройка

  1. Скачайте инсталлятор
  2. Следуйте инструкциям мастера установки (По умолчанию устанавливается в папку C:/Program Files (x86)/AV Loader)
  3. Запустите файл avloader.exe

Использование

  • Источник файла - Укажите ссылку на web-страницу в формате URL (с http/https) для нужного файла или прямую ссылку на плейлист. Проще всего скопировать её из адресной строки или получить через share (поделиться).

Секция Видео

  • Формат файла - Выберите формат файла, в котором нужно сохранить файл локально.
  • Папка для сохранения - Укажите папку для сохранения. По умолчанию выбирается папка ~\Videos текущего пользователя.
  • Субтитры - Отметьте, если требуется скачать файл с субтитрами. Субтитры сохраняются отдельным файлом в формате .srt с тем же именем, что и файл. Если субтитров на выбранном языке нет, то файл будет скачан в исходном виде. Внимание! При скачивании с субтитрами отменяется выбранный ранее формат файла и видео-файл будет получен с расширением как в источнике.
  • Язык субтитров - При выборе опциии Субтитры, будет скачан файл с субтитрами на выбранном языке. При отсутствии данного языка выводится сообщение об ошибке в консоль, но видео-файл будет скачан без субтитров.
  • Удалять аудиодорожку - При выборе опции будет скачано только видео, без звука.

Секция Аудио

  • Источник файла - Укажите ссылку на web-страницу в формате URL (с http/https) для нужного файла или прямую ссылку на плейлист. Проще всего скопировать её из адресной строки или получить через share (поделиться).
  • Формат файла - Выберите формат файла, в котором нужно сохранить файл локально.
  • Папка для сохранения - Укажите папку для сохранения. По умолчанию выбирается папка ~\Music текущего пользователя.

Лог загрузки

  • В лог загрузки выводится информация о скачивании и конвертации. Эта информация может потребоваться при отладке и сообщении об ошибках.

Внешние компоненты

Библиотеки

Зависимости

os
subprocess
time
threading
webbrowser
winsound
validators
tkinter
configparser
urllib

Лицензия и использование

Текущая версия v 1.05

Контакты

Описание

Компактный менеджер загрузки медиа-контента из открытых источников. AV Loader позволяет сохранять как одиночные видео/аудио-файлы, так и плейлисты. Пакет включает в себя ffmpeg-кодек, не требующий отдельной установки.

Релизы
AV Loader 1.05 2024-09-07
Конвейеры
0 успешных
0 с ошибкой